Davidson County delays vote on AI camera pilot after public questions on facial recognition, data and costs
Summary
Davidson County School leaders heard a technical briefing and extended public discussion on a state-funded AI safety pilot from Evident and Raptor Technologies but decided not to vote, postponing a decision until February while collecting community questions and state-required performance data.

Davidson County Board of Education members heard a detailed presentation and community questions on Jan. 21 about a proposed two‑year pilot that would add Evident’s VI Suite AI analytics to existing school cameras and link alerts into Raptor Technologies’ notification platform. The board did not vote on the contract and agreed to take the matter up in February after further community Q&A and data reporting to the state.
The pilot is funded by a $2,000,000 state grant awarded to Davidson County Schools for an AI school‑safety pilot. Mia Bud and Sean Hall, representing Evident, and Robert “Bob” Johnson, representing Raptor Technologies, described how the system would run on on‑premise edge servers at each school, analyze video for a short list of event types (perimeter intrusion, slip/fall, weapons detection, mass movement and person down) and send a small trigger to Raptor for notification and response. “None of that’s gonna be turned on,” Sean Hall said of facial recognition in the pilot, describing the initial deployment as limited to object and event detection.
Why it matters: supporters say the system shortens the time between a camera seeing a threat and first responder notification from minutes to seconds, potentially improving emergency response; critics worry about false positives, privacy and future switches to facial recognition or license‑plate tracking. Sheriff Simmons and county safety staff backed the pilot as an early‑alert tool for exposed weapons and injured persons, while several board members and community commenters pressed for clear limits, reporting and parental notification.
Evident and Raptor described technical limits and privacy safeguards. The vendors said processing occurs locally on an edge server each school would host and that the solution “doesn’t hold any PII data, at all” and will not run facial recognition during the pilot. Raptor’s Johnson said the Raptor platform only receives a small signal such as “on camera A, I saw a fire, notify this group,” and that Raptor “holds no data. We’re receiving a signal, a trigger, basically.” The vendors said the systems can be configured to notify selected individuals — SROs, principals, nurses — and can optionally integrate with 911 via RapidSOS for automatic call‑center notification.
Board and public concerns focused on several recurring topics: whether facial recognition or license‑plate recognition could be enabled later, data retention and parental consent, the pilot’s recurring costs after the two‑year period, and false positives that could disrupt students. Several parents and board members raised Fourth Amendment and student‑privacy worries and asked for clear policy limits and reporting. One board member summarized the concern this way: parents “absolutely do not want their kids to be in a school that has AI that’s tracking their kids,” while Sheriff Simmons said he preferred to limit the initial use to weapons detection and other immediate safety events.
Vendors and county staff answered technical questions about accuracy and operation. Evident described training the weapon‑detection model from many annotated video frames and said the AI inspects camera frames in real time and raises alerts only when trained objects or behaviors are seen; the company estimated detection latency to be on the order of milliseconds to a couple of seconds, dependent on network conditions. The vendors said the state appropriation that funded the pilots envisions a rollout and that the state is considering how to fund recurring costs, but ongoing support after the pilot remains an open question.
The board did not take a formal vote on the contract. Instead, members directed staff to collect community questions, give vendors time to respond, and report back with quarterly data during the pilot if it proceeds. Vendors and staff confirmed the state requires regular reporting of pilot performance, including false positive counts and other metrics.
Supporters from law enforcement and school safety staff urged the board to try the pilot on three schools first, saying it would provide operational data and that the two‑year period allows the district to withdraw if the system proves ineffective. “I’ll take 10 seconds if it lets us take action,” Travis, the county safety coordinator, said of early warning windows. Opponents urged more protections, transparency and a clear commitment that facial recognition and plate‑reading would not be enabled without board policy and public discussion.
Next steps: the board will accept written community questions and forward them to vendors for timely answers before the scheduled February vote. The state — which allocated pilot funds and will review results — also expects interim reports on detection performance and false positives.
